[0002] At present, in order to improve the anti-theft performance and locking firmness of the tumbler lock cylinder, various improvements are made to the common tumbler lock cylinder, such as the application number is 99115581.5, the announcement number is CN1117911C, and the title of the invention is "A kind of anti-theft tumbler lock head and The invention patent of "Key". The pin lock cylinder of this patent includes a lock body, a lock cylinder, a pin, and a pin return spring. The inner side of the side column groove communicates with the side of the pin hole and is roughly perpendicular to the pin hole. The outer side of the side column groove can correspond to the locking groove inside the round hole of the lock body. There is a circle of V-shaped grooves on each pin. There is a locking side column in the column groove. The inner side of the locking side column is V-shaped, which can be matched with the V-shaped groove on the pin. The outer side of the locking side column is square, which can be matched with the square groove inside the round hole of the lock body. Coordinated, a step is provided on the locking side column, and a pressure plate is fixed on the outside of the side column groove corresponding to the step, and a locking side column return spring is arranged between the pressing plate and the step of the locking side column, and the lock hole on the lock core The edge of the lock cylinder is semi-closed, and the hole tooth surface is perpendicular to the pin group. Since the invention adopts the locking side column as the locking device for controlling the rotation of the lock core, the pins cannot be positioned at the same time with an unlocking tool without a matching key. And make the V-shaped grooves on it all overlap, so the lock cannot be opened, so the anti-theft performance is better than the ordinary pin lock, but the return spring of the locking side column presses the locking side column against the pin, so that the locking side column is always in contact with the pin. The elastic contact of the pins makes it easy for the thief to find the feeling when unlocking the lock with detection means, which reduces the anti-theft performance of the lock cylinder

Abstract

The present invention provides a double locking side column cylinder lock core, including lock body, lock core, ball and ball reset spring. It is characterized by that on the inside of circular hole of the lock body a locking position groove is cut, and on the lock core the side column groove and ball hole are cut, inside of the side column groove is communicated with side face of ball hole and roughly perpendicular to the ball hole, the outside of said column groove is correspondent to the locking position groove of inside of circular hole of the lock body. On every ball a recessed groove is set, and in the side column groove a locking side column is set, and between the described locking side column and lock core a spring capable of making the locking side column slided into inside of circular hole of lock body is set. Said invented locking mechanism adopts face-to-face contact mode, so that it can greatly raise its locking reliability and burglary-resisting function.
